Support For Children
As some of our terminally ill patients have young children and grandchildren, we run two support programmes to help these children to understand and emotionally cope with their family situation.
- Children Empowerment Programmes
'Camp Encourage' is collaboration between HCA and the National Cancer Centre, Singapore. The three-day/two-night camp is for children and youths aged between 6 -14 years, whose parent or loved one has a life-limiting illness. The camp provides a therapeutic experience for these young people and gives them a channel to express their emotions and feelings through activities such as art and sand therapy.
The fun activities enable the children to bond with one another while the therapeutic components help to enhance their resilience in coping with difficulties.

- Children's Party
Besides camps, we also organise two parties a year for the children. These social events provide a fun and comfortable platform for the children to meet, relax and have a good time.
